Consider Your Options
You might also want to consider your options before you begin. Sometimes, it’s not as straightforward as starting to try and it all working out. It might be that you want to explore different avenues, such as IVF and even getting a frozen embryo transfer if you already have them frozen. It might be that you need a surrogate or a sperm donor. Starting a family can happen in such a range of ways; it’s important to do your research and understand what works best for your situation.
